COUNTYWIDE BEE-LINE PARATRANSIT TRADITIONAL SERVICE & TECHNOLOGY ENHANCEMENTS
Westchester County is soliciting bids for the operational service of its paratransit system. The program seeks proposals to operate, provide administration and maintenance facilities and enhance current program delivery and technology components of the Traditional Service of its paratransit program known as Bee-Line Paratransit. Bee-Line Paratransit is a seven day a week, demand-responsive, advance- reservation, curb to-curb service for seniors and individuals with disabilities traveling within Westchester County, and to or from limited areas of bordering entities such as Bronx County, Putnam County and the state of Connecticut.
